Transaction 73ec4fd764ebdb1fc436bdbed8343cc638283c8bbae795acce90cf08b22d1e0e

1 Input
2 Outputs
  • 73ec4fd764ebdb1fc436bdbed8343cc638283c8bbae795acce90cf08b22d1e0e:0
  • value  406626
    address  1C5QVZ5kY14yvTFmVzvH3XDYBE4gG5BP3j
  • 73ec4fd764ebdb1fc436bdbed8343cc638283c8bbae795acce90cf08b22d1e0e:1
  • value  2701868
    address  bc1q8aana3rrpdf309erlkhjnl4ywcj92jksfnyp93